Role Overview:

This position will supervise various contracted initiatives aimed at conducting fundamental research for Directed Energy weapon systems. As a mid-level technical program manager, you should be self-driven, capable of leading a technical team, and able to operate with minimal oversight. Strong communication skills for conveying programmatic information through written reports and presentations are highly valued. The responsibilities of this technical program manager role include the following:

Key Responsibilities:

  • Oversee multiple technology development contracts and associated subcontracts.
  • Manage the cost, schedule, and technical performance of assigned projects and contracts.
  • Collaborate with government, industry, and academic professionals in executing these responsibilities.

Basic Qualifications:

  • Minimum of 4 years of experience in project management.
  • Bachelor's Degree in Business, Engineering, or a related field.
  • Understanding of US DoD research contracting methods and experience managing US DoD contracts.
  • Familiarity with contracts involving academic institutions.

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Program Management Professional (PMP) certification is advantageous.
  • Experience with Directed Energy weapon technologies is a plus.

Clearance Requirements:

  • Active Secret Clearance is required to commence employment.

Physical Requirements:

  • Ability to remain stationary for 50% of the time.
  • Regularly operate a computer and other office equipment, such as calculators and printers.
  • Frequently communicate with colleagues, management, and clients, which may involve delivering presentations.
  • Engage with data and move freely in a laboratory environment.
  • Perform repetitive motions as needed.
